The numbers are staggering. The U.S. data center industry is on track to consume more electricity than the entire U.S. steel and aluminum manufacturing sector combined within this decade. Building the infrastructure to support that demand requires billions in capital, years of planning, and β€” increasingly β€” the right policy environment to make the math work.

That's where tax incentives enter the picture. According to Lucas Fykes, director of energy policy with the Data Center Coalition, a national membership association representing the industry's major players, these incentives aren't a nice-to-have. They're a structural necessity.


Understanding Data Center Tax Incentives

At their core, data center tax incentives are state and local policy tools designed to attract large-scale infrastructure investment. They typically take the form of sales tax exemptions on equipment purchases, property tax abatements, or reduced utility rates β€” and sometimes all three simultaneously.

The eligibility criteria vary significantly by state, but the underlying logic is consistent: the bigger the investment and the more jobs created, the better the deal.

In Virginia β€” the world's largest data center market, with over 35% of global colocation capacity β€” operators can qualify for a full sales tax exemption on data center equipment if they commit to a minimum $150 million investment and create at least 50 jobs. That sounds like a high bar until you realize a hyperscale campus routinely clears $1 billion in capital expenditure before the first server rack powers on.

Not every operator qualifies automatically. Most state programs require operators to demonstrate specific investment thresholds, job creation timelines, and sometimes energy efficiency benchmarks. Some programs sunset after a defined period or require periodic re-certification. The details matter enormously β€” a single missed filing or a project that falls short of its job creation target can void years of accumulated benefits.


The Financial Impact of Tax Incentives

Let's ground this in real numbers. A large-scale data center development might spend $400 million on servers, networking hardware, and cooling systems alone. In a state with a 6% sales tax and no exemption, that's $24 million in tax liability before the facility processes a single workload. That figure β€” roughly equivalent to the annual revenue of a mid-sized regional bank β€” can determine whether a project pencils out or gets shelved.

When tax incentives reduce or eliminate that burden, the capital freed up doesn't disappear β€” it gets redeployed into additional capacity, faster build-out timelines, or deeper investment in the local market.

From an investment attractiveness standpoint, incentives function as a signal. Institutional investors and hyperscale tenants evaluating where to deploy capital look at total cost of ownership across a 10–20 year horizon. A state with a robust incentive framework β€” particularly one that includes both equipment tax relief and favorable energy pricing β€” can tip the decision in its favor even if land costs or labor markets are less competitive than a neighboring state. This is why Georgia, Ohio, and Texas have aggressively expanded their incentive programs over the last five years, directly competing for the same hyperscale deployments.


Key Tax Incentives for Data Centers

The incentive toolkit isn't one-size-fits-all. The most impactful programs tend to cluster around a few key categories.

Sales and Use Tax Exemptions

The most common and immediately valuable incentive. States like Virginia, North Carolina, and Utah offer full or partial exemptions on the purchase of qualifying data center equipment. For a facility spending hundreds of millions on hardware over its lifecycle, this is often the single largest financial lever.

Property Tax Abatements

Property tax treatment matters because data centers are, fundamentally, real estate plays. A 100MW campus might sit on 50+ acres of highly improved land with a taxable value that climbs every time a new building is added. Multi-year abatements β€” sometimes running 10 to 20 years β€” can mean the difference between a competitive total cost structure and one that drives operators to more favorable jurisdictions.

Energy and Utility Incentives

This is where data center tax policy intersects directly with energy policy. Several states offer reduced utility rates for large industrial consumers β€” and data centers increasingly qualify. Some programs specifically tie rate incentives to renewable energy procurement commitments, which aligns with the sustainability mandates that hyperscale operators face from their own shareholders and customers.

Iowa, for instance, has offered some of the most aggressive combined incentive packages in the country, layering sales tax exemptions with discounted electricity rates β€” a combination that helped attract major hyperscale investment to a state that wouldn't otherwise rank as an obvious location.


Future Trends in Data Center Tax Policy

The policy environment is shifting. Two forces are pulling in opposite directions, and where they land will shape data center investment patterns for the next decade.

On one side, state competition for data center jobs and tax revenue is intensifying. As AI workloads drive an unprecedented construction boom β€” analysts at McKinsey project the industry will need to triple its current capacity by 2030 β€” states that previously sat on the sidelines are now scrambling to build competitive incentive frameworks. Indiana, Mississippi, and Pennsylvania have all either introduced or expanded data center-specific tax programs since 2022.

On the other side, community and utility pushback is growing. Local governments that once welcomed data centers as job creators are increasingly questioning the math. A facility that draws 150MW from the grid, employs 50 people, and pays minimal property taxes due to abatements generates a specific kind of constituent frustration β€” particularly when that power demand strains local utility infrastructure and raises rates for residential customers.

The incentive programs that survive the next legislative cycle will likely be the ones that can demonstrate measurable community benefit: local hiring requirements, renewable energy commitments, or direct contributions to grid modernization.

On the regulatory side, there's growing interest in tying incentives to energy performance metrics β€” data centers that operate at lower Power Usage Effectiveness (PUE) ratios or procure a higher percentage of renewable power qualifying for better incentive tiers. This isn't hypothetical; Maryland and Colorado have already moved in this direction.


Case Studies: Successful Data Center Investments

The abstract becomes concrete when you look at where major capital has actually moved.

Microsoft in Boydton, Virginia has expanded its Mecklenburg County campus repeatedly over the past decade, drawn in part by Virginia's mature incentive framework. The county has become a case study in how a rural, economically challenged area can leverage data center investment to transform its tax base β€” even while the jobs-per-dollar-of-incentive ratio remains a point of ongoing debate.

Google's investment in Council Bluffs, Iowa is another instructive example. Iowa's data center incentive program β€” which at its peak eliminated virtually all state sales tax on qualifying equipment β€” helped Google justify building what became one of its largest U.S. campus clusters in a market that offered cheap land and proximity to renewable wind energy. The lesson: incentives work best when they compound other natural advantages, not substitute for them.

QTS Realty's expansion in Atlanta illustrates a different dynamic. Georgia's data center incentive framework, combined with Atlanta's existing fiber density and talent pool, created conditions where QTS could attract enterprise and hyperscale tenants at scale. The incentives didn't create the market β€” Atlanta was already a legitimate data center hub β€” but they accelerated investment that might otherwise have landed in Dallas or Northern Virginia.

The pattern across these cases is consistent: tax incentives are most effective when they're part of a broader value proposition that includes power availability, fiber connectivity, and a permitting environment that doesn't turn a 24-month build into a 48-month ordeal.


Where This Goes From Here

The political and economic pressure on data center incentive programs will intensify before it eases. Utilities are already flagging concerns about load growth that outpaces their infrastructure planning cycles. Community advocates are scrutinizing the jobs-versus-incentives trade-off more closely. Some legislators are starting to ask whether the industry β€” which includes some of the most profitable companies in human history β€” actually needs the subsidy.

The answer, from an energy policy perspective, is nuanced. The infrastructure being built today will underpin AI, cloud computing, and digital services for the next 30 years. Getting it built in the right places β€” near renewable energy sources, on brownfield sites, in communities that benefit from the tax base β€” requires policy alignment that doesn't happen without incentives as a coordination mechanism.

For developers, operators, and investors tracking where to put capital, the actionable insight is straightforward: don't evaluate incentive programs in isolation. Look for states where the incentive framework is durable β€” backed by bipartisan support, tied to measurable outcomes, and integrated with a coherent energy policy. Those are the markets where the capital you deploy today will still be generating returns when the next technology cycle arrives.
